SuiteResultReporter
public class SuiteResultReporter
extends CollectingTestListener
java.lang.object | ||
↳ | com.android.tradefed.result.CollectingTestListener | |
↳ | com.android.tradefed.result.suite.SuiteResultReporter |
نتایج آزمون را برای کل فراخوانی مجموعه جمع آوری کنید و نتایج نهایی را ارائه دهید.
خلاصه
کلاس های تو در تو | |
---|---|
class | SuiteResultReporter.ModulePrepTimes نگهدارنده شی برای زمان آماده سازی و از بین بردن یک ماژول. |
فیلدها | |
---|---|
public static final String | SUITE_REPORTER_SOURCE
|
سازندگان عمومی | |
---|---|
SuiteResultReporter () |
روش های عمومی | |
---|---|
int | getCompleteModules () |
long | getFailedTests () |
getModulesAbi () نقشه ماژولهای abi را برمیگرداند: | |
long | getPassedTests () |
TestSummary | getSummary () |
int | getTotalModules () |
long | getTotalTests () |
void | invocationEnded (long elapsedTime) گزارش می دهد که فراخوانی خاتمه یافته است، چه با موفقیت یا به دلیل برخی شرایط خطا. |
void | invocationStarted ( IInvocationContext context) شروع فراخوانی آزمون را گزارش می دهد. |
void | testModuleStarted ( IInvocationContext moduleContext) شروع یک ماژول در حال اجرا را گزارش می دهد. |
روش های محافظت شده | |
---|---|
long | getCurrentTime () |
long | getEndTime () زمان پایان فراخوانی را برمیگرداند. |
long | getStartTime () زمان شروع فراخوان را برمی گرداند. |
فیلدها
SUITE_REPORTER_SOURCE
public static final String SUITE_REPORTER_SOURCE
سازندگان عمومی
SuiteResultReporter
public SuiteResultReporter ()
روش های عمومی
getCompleteModules
public int getCompleteModules ()
برمی گرداند | |
---|---|
int |
getFailedTests
public long getFailedTests ()
برمی گرداند | |
---|---|
long |
getModulesAbi
publicgetModulesAbi ()
نقشه ماژولهای abi را برمیگرداند:
برمی گرداند | |
---|---|
getPassedTests
public long getPassedTests ()
برمی گرداند | |
---|---|
long |
getTotalModules
public int getTotalModules ()
برمی گرداند | |
---|---|
int |
getTotalTests
public long getTotalTests ()
برمی گرداند | |
---|---|
long |
فراخوان پایان یافت
public void invocationEnded (long elapsedTime)
گزارش می دهد که فراخوانی خاتمه یافته است، چه با موفقیت یا به دلیل برخی شرایط خطا.
به طور خودکار توسط چارچوب TradeFederation فراخوانی می شود.
پارامترها | |
---|---|
elapsedTime | long : زمان سپری شده فراخوانی در ms |
invocationStarted
public void invocationStarted (IInvocationContext context)
شروع فراخوانی آزمون را گزارش می دهد.
به طور خودکار توسط چارچوب TradeFederation فراخوانی می شود. گزارشگران باید این روش را نادیده بگیرند تا از گزارش دهی چند دستگاه پشتیبانی کنند.
پارامترها | |
---|---|
context | IInvocationContext : اطلاعاتی در مورد فراخوانی |
testModuleStarted
public void testModuleStarted (IInvocationContext moduleContext)
شروع یک ماژول در حال اجرا را گزارش می دهد. این فراخوانی با testModuleEnded()
مرتبط است و در دنباله اختیاری است. این فقط در طول اجرا استفاده می شود که از ماژول ها استفاده می کند: دونده های مبتنی بر مجموعه.
پارامترها | |
---|---|
moduleContext | IInvocationContext : IInvocationContext ماژول. |
روش های محافظت شده
getCurrentTime
protected long getCurrentTime ()
برمی گرداند | |
---|---|
long |
getEndTime
protected long getEndTime ()
زمان پایان فراخوانی را برمیگرداند.
برمی گرداند | |
---|---|
long |
getStartTime
protected long getStartTime ()
زمان شروع فراخوان را برمی گرداند.
برمی گرداند | |
---|---|
long |
محتوا و نمونه کدها در این صفحه مشمول پروانههای توصیفشده در پروانه محتوا هستند. جاوا و OpenJDK علامتهای تجاری یا علامتهای تجاری ثبتشده Oracle و/یا وابستههای آن هستند.
تاریخ آخرین بهروزرسانی 2024-11-12 بهوقت ساعت هماهنگ جهانی.